SPAN-493 Modern Trends in Twentieth-Century Hispanic Drama

Prerequisite: SPAN-410, SPAN-415 and SPAN-420 or advanced fluency
Curriculum:
Fulfills Spanish major or minor; fulfills upper-division literature requirement for A&S and Business; IAS Certificate elective
Description: Se levanta el telón... Study of the most representative trends in Spanish and Spanish-American drama of the twentieth century, including authors such as Ramón del Valle Inclán, Antonio Buero Vallejo, Paloma Pedrero, Rodolfo Usigli and Griselda Gambarro.
Current Text: selected works
